Project

Profile

Help

Maintenance. Planio will be undergoing a scheduled maintenance this weekend. Between Saturday, July 24 at 9:00 UTC and Sunday, July 25, 22:00 UTC your account might observe occasional downtimes which may last up to several minutes in some cases.

Issue #6474

plugin_template generates a new directory that does not pass ci out of the box

Added by mdellweg over 1 year ago. Updated 9 months ago.

Status:
CLOSED - CURRENTRELEASE
Priority:
Normal
Assignee:
Category:
-
Sprint/Milestone:
Start date:
Due date:
Estimated time:
Severity:
2. Medium
Version:
Platform Release:
OS:
Triaged:
Yes
Groomed:
No
Sprint Candidate:
No
Tags:
Plugin Template
Sprint:
Sprint 81
Quarter:

Description

This might not be the best experience for a new contributor.

There are only a few steps needed, so we could document them.

On the other hand, we could try to generate a plugin_template that passes out of the box.

Associated revisions

Revision a19bf51c View on GitHub
Added by mdellweg 10 months ago

Cleanup README

  • Removed spurious paragraphs
  • Removed outdated sections
  • Updated completeness checklist

fixes #6474 https://pulp.plan.io/issues/6474

History

#1 Updated by fao89 over 1 year ago

I like this idea, newly generated plugin generally don't pass on the CI due to flake8, which somewhat discourage users to enable CI. I'm in favor of having a CI permissive to flake8 errors than not having CI enabled. So +1 to make easier for plugin writers to have a CI running just out of the box

#2 Updated by fao89 over 1 year ago

  • Triaged changed from No to Yes
  • Sprint set to Sprint 70

#3 Updated by rchan over 1 year ago

  • Sprint changed from Sprint 70 to Sprint 71

#4 Updated by mdellweg over 1 year ago

We decided, that that we want to improve the README in plugin_template to guide the user to the state, where the ci should be green.

#5 Updated by mdellweg over 1 year ago

  • Assignee set to mdellweg

#6 Updated by mdellweg over 1 year ago

  • Status changed from NEW to POST

#7 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 71 to Sprint 72

#8 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 72 to Sprint 73

#9 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 73 to Sprint 74

#10 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 74 to Sprint 75

#11 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 75 to Sprint 76

#12 Updated by rchan about 1 year ago

  • Sprint changed from Sprint 76 to Sprint 77

#13 Updated by rchan 12 months ago

  • Sprint changed from Sprint 77 to Sprint 78

#14 Updated by rchan 12 months ago

  • Sprint changed from Sprint 78 to Sprint 79

#15 Updated by rchan 11 months ago

  • Sprint changed from Sprint 79 to Sprint 80

#16 Updated by rchan 11 months ago

  • Sprint changed from Sprint 80 to Sprint 81

#18 Updated by mdellweg 10 months ago

  • Status changed from POST to MODIFIED

#19 Updated by ttereshc 9 months ago

  • Tags Plugin Template added

#20 Updated by ttereshc 9 months ago

  • Sprint/Milestone set to 3.8.0

#21 Updated by ttereshc 9 months ago

  • Status changed from MODIFIED to CLOSED - CURRENTRELEASE

Please register to edit this issue

Also available in: Atom PDF